Before you get started, install the following tools and download the firmware. Then, authorize your ESP8266 with a Tuya license. First, flash your ESP8266 with Tuya’s firmware. We have two steps to complete firmware flashing.

After flashing the firmware, your ESP8266 can transmit raw data to an MCU with Tuya’s Serial Port Protocol. This topic describes how to flash Tuya’s firmware to your ESP8266. This way, you can flash Tuya’s general firmware to your chips with Tuya’s authorization tool and third-party official firmware flashing tool. Tuya opens up the general firmware used for connecting some of Tuya’s modules to third-party chips.
